Abuse refers to the physical or emotional harm inflicted on someone. It can take various forms such as physical abuse, sexual abuse, psychological abuse, neglect, or financial exploitation. For example, physical abuse may include hitting, shaking, or burning, while psychological abuse involves verbal harassment or humiliation.
Abuse is a serious problem that can have a significant impact on individuals and society. It is important to recognize the signs of abuse and take action to protect victims and prevent further harm.
